Not familiar with the swap concept? There are swaps you hear about where people trade used products for others. The swaps I’ve done, however, are for new products. Call it personalized, international makeup shopping.
Swapping is such a great way to experience products that you can’t get in your own country. I’ve done it several times over the years, and the experiences have been very positive.
